Single page
Give your page a full check-up
Check any page and see how it looks to Google and AI assistants - with a plain-English list of exactly what to fix.
Advanced: paste the page's code instead
Only needed if your page isn't published yet. Otherwise you can ignore this.
Audit your whole site in one pass
We find your pages automatically, score each one for Google and AI, and flag duplicate titles and descriptions across the whole site.
See your page before Google does
Write your title and description, watch the Google result and social card update live, then copy the ready-made code into your page.
Write your title & description
Type once - you'll see the Google result and the social-media card update live on the right.
Live preview
How it looks on Google
How it looks when shared on social media
Your ready-made code
Copy this and paste it into your page's code, or send it to whoever built your site. It sets the title, description, official address, and the social-media preview.
Get stars, FAQs & prices into Google
Tell Google exactly what your page is, and it can show richer results - ratings, FAQs, prices, event dates. Pick a type, fill the fields, copy the code.
Build iti
Choose what this page is, fill in the details, and the code builds itself on the right.
Your code
Copy this and paste it into your page's code, or send it to whoever built your site.
Get found and recommended by AI assistants
See whether AI tools are allowed to read your site, check if you turn up in their answers, and give them a map to follow. It all works automatically - no setup.
Advanced: use your own AI key
Your free plan includes the full audit-and-fix toolkit, but not built-in AI tokens. To run the AI features - fixes, content briefs and the visibility scan - paste an Anthropic API key below. It's free to create, stays only in this browser, and you pay Anthropic directly for what you use (usually a few cents).
Need a key? Create one at console.anthropic.com (API keys → Create key). On paid plans a saved key also works as a fallback if you pass your monthly allowance. Seoprog is an independent product, not affiliated with or endorsed by Anthropic.
AI crawler access
Checks your robots.txt for the crawlers that feed ChatGPT, Claude, Perplexity, Gemini and Copilot. A site that blocks these is invisible to AI answers - and most owners never checked. Also looks for an llms.txt.
AI visibility spot check
We ask AI assistants real buyer questions about your topic (with live web search), then check whether your site shows up in their answers.
llms.txt generator
A plain-text map of your site for language models - the AI-era counterpart to sitemap.xml. Serve it at /llms.txt.
Output
Save as llms.txt in your site root.
Watch your Google rankings climb
Add where you rank today - or import everything from Search Console - and the tool points out your easiest wins. All your data stays in this browser.
Your Google rankings
See where you rank and find your easiest wins. The fast way: export from Google Search Console and drop the file in here - it fills in every term, its position, clicks and impressions at once.
Add a term manually instead
Add clicks & impressions (optional)
Only needed for the quick-win suggestions - and the CSV import fills these in for you automatically.
Never let a good page quietly break
After you fix a page, monitor it. Seoprog remembers its scores and warns you if a later change ever makes things worse.
What's coming next
Everything you see today works right now. Here's what we're building to make keeping your site healthy even easier.
These arrive with the Pro plan.
Unlock managed AI and a bigger watch list
You're on the free plan - the full audit-and-fix toolkit, on your own key. Pro adds the parts that run on our infrastructure.
- Managed AI - no key neededRun fixes and scans without bringing your own API key.
- Watch more pagesKeep all your fixed pages in one watch list and re-check them in a click to catch what slipped.
- Deep AI visibilityThe full scan, the competitors ranking ahead of you, and share of voice tracked over time.
The loop: Audit, Fix, Verify
The two scores
Every page gets two scores out of 100:
Colour tells you where it stands at a glance: 80+ good, 55-79 fine but improvable, <55 needs work. Aim for green on both.
What gets checked
An audit runs ~14 on-page checks and groups them by what they affect:
Will Google index and rank it - indexability (noindex), canonical URL, mobile viewport, title tag, meta description.
Structure & content - H1, heading hierarchy, content depth, internal links, image alt text, language attribute.
How it's shared & understood - Open Graph and Twitter cards, structured data (JSON-LD).
The six most critical of these are the ones the daily monitor watches: reachable, indexable, title, meta description, H1 and canonical.
Your monitoring list - two kinds
Pages monitored - individual pages. The first check sets the benchmark; every later check compares against it and tells you what changed.
Sites monitored - a whole site. Seoprog finds its pages through the sitemap and checks them all every day.
Reading a monitored-page row
Each row shows the latest SEO and AI scores and a status badge. Click any row to open its detail - the score over time, every check from the last run, and a log of what changed.
Daily monitoring & email (Pro)
On a paid plan, Seoprog checks every watched page and site once a day from our servers and emails you the moment one breaks - a page goes noindex, loses its title, and so on - so you fix it in minutes instead of finding out weeks later. No need to log in.
Some sites block automated requests; those show Can't auto-check and need a manual re-check. Monitoring uses no AI - just a plain page fetch - so it never touches your usage allowance.
Free vs Pro
Free - the full audit and fixes on your own API key, plus one watched page.
Pro - managed AI (no key needed), a bigger watch list, daily monitoring with email alerts, and the deep AI-visibility scan.